Zach Damasco
Zach Damasco is a Senior Solutions Engineer at Dataiku, where he specializes in enabling FSI organizations to scale their AI initiatives across both technical and less technical teams. He has a hands-on background in heavily regulated environments, having built and deployed sophisticated AI solutions for fraud detection, classification, and more across the insurance, telecom, and healthcare industries for some of the world’s largest companies.
Previously, Zach served as an AI Solutions Engineer at Convoso, and Solutions Architect within the Global Innovations Team at Cigna. He is also the former founder of Sweden-based Asentio, where he developed novel NLP to uncover genuine human intent. Zach’s unique experience bridging entrepreneurial innovation with enterprise-grade solutions allows him to provide a blueprint for how to rapidly, but cautiously, adopt AI within the financial sector.

Francisco Santos
Francisco Santos is Head of Sustainability at Highgate Portugal, where he leads the definition and execution of the group’s sustainability strategy across 15 hotels and golf courses in Portugal, involving more than 1,300 employees.
He holds a degree and a Master’s in Environmental Engineering, specialising in Environmental Management and Assessment, and has over 20 years of experience in the tourism and hospitality sector.
His work centres on leveraging technology, data and operational efficiency to drive strategic decision-making and support resilient, profitable and future-ready hotel operations.
This includes the integration of sustainability regulation and reporting requirements, circular economy principles, and decarbonisation pathways into long-term investment planning, digital transformation and portfolio-wide performance.

Ryan Brough
Ryan Brough is the Senior Vice President of Revenue and Growth at Hapi, hospitality’s data connectivity partner, where he leads global sales, account management, marketing, and partnerships. Ryan has spent over a decade driving commercial performance for leading hospitality technology companies, including Shiji Group, OpenKey, Mews, Cendyn, and TravelClick, building high-performing teams and expanding into new markets worldwide. With a rare blend of hotel and diversified vendor experience, he’s passionate about improving how technology can be applied to optimize operations while preserving the heart of hospitality.
